S38T (p.Ser38Thr) variant of KIT (P10721)
S38T (p.Ser38Thr) in KIT (P10721) is a missense change. Clinical records from ClinVar, EBI, and UniProt describe it as conflicting interpretations in the context of Hereditary cancer-predisposing syndrome; Gastrointestinal stromal tumor. The available variant effect predictions contribute to a CATVariant prioritization score of 0.15 / 1. The record also includes population frequency data, published literature, and structural context.
